idea升级到2021.2之后,双击打不开的解决方式集锦
- 背景
- 问题定位
- 解决方案集锦
- 第一种问题的解决方案
- 第二种问题的解决方案
- 注意
背景
前几日小编出于好奇,升级了idea 2021.2,然后等待安装好之后,去双击新的idea图标,接下来并没有预想中的出现idea的欢迎界面。不论如何点击,idea就是没有任何反应。
问题定位
- 找到idea安装根目录,进入bin目录,找到idea.bat,选中idea.bat右键编辑,或者使用txt打开
- 在idea.bat的最后一行添加 pause,这样再执行idea.bat的时候,命令行窗口就会卡住,然后就能看到报错信息了。添加信息如下图所示:
- 双击执行idea.bat,然后就会弹出黑窗口,就能看到报错信息了,如下图所示:
解决方案集锦
第一种问题的解决方案
如果你的报错信息如下所示:
那么该报错中也提示你了,PathClassLoader has been compiled by a more recent version of the Java Runtime (class file version 55.0),这个就是说,需要使用jdk11来启动idea。
那么就到C:\Users\电脑用户名\AppData\Roaming\JetBrains\IntelliJIdea2021.2目录下修改idea64.exe.jdk中的jdk地址即可。之所以会出现这个报错,是因为idea 2021.2版本开始使用了jdk11,如下图所示:
第二种问题的解决方案
如果你的报错信息如下图所示:
这里报错的原因是用来破解的jar包被删了。
那么解决就很简单了,再找个破解的jar包放到相应的文件夹即可。
注意
出现以上任何问题之前,都可以先去任务管理器中查看是否有idea进程存在,有的话,先杀掉,然后再试下是否可以启动。还是不行,就按照如上操作解决即可。